On Baja Breeze cardstock I stamped the Sleigh and Reindeer image with Blue Bayou ink, then ran it through my Big Kick using the Cuttlebug Winter House embossing folder.
I "colored" the rooftops with the Versamarker and heat embossed with Winter Wonderland opaque EP (by Stampendous). The houses were then colored with Pebbles Shimmer chalks using a brush point Fantastix, and the snow dots and chimney smoke with a white gel pen. I colored over the houses with the Versamarker to intensify the color and set the chalks. A light gray marker (Tombow N95) was used for a shadow effect around the houses, which I blended with a water brush. The windows on the houses were highlighted with the white gel pen.
I used a large stipple brush and Baja Breeze ink to darken the sky area above the chimney smoke. Blue Bayou was stippled on the uppermost part of the sky for more depth.
For the moon effect (spotlighting technique), the sleigh and reindeer image was stamped again with Blue Bayou ink on a piece of white cardstock. I punched out the reindeer with the 1 3/8 inch circle punch, then lined it up and glued it over the image on the Baja Breeze layer. DD glitter was added to the rooftops and the snow dots with the Quickie glue pen.
I embossed white cardstock with the Winter House folder. On the bottom section I stamped the sentiment from the Fancy Pants Blissful Season set with Blue Bayou ink, then cut it out and mounted it over the Baja Breeze layer.
